Aaron Greenberg firmly believes that the Xbox 360 will defeat the Sony PlayStation 3 in terms of sales this year.

Speaking in an interview with Destructoid, the Microsoft exec stated that the war of words between his console will maintain its sales gap over and above the PS3 in the next 12 months because there are simply too many factors weighing in the Seattle-based firm's favour.

He said: "We have more titles, more exclusives, we have the leading online community, and being able to bring really completely innovative technology like Project Natal to market this holiday, are all things that make us unique."

Despite the smack talk, Greenberg added that Microsoft never underestimates the competition and they are well aware of their great games, formidable market presence and "great history in this industry".

In January, Sony sold its three millionth PS3 console in the UK, though still suffers in the charts behind the Xbox 360 and Nintendo Wii.
